Overview of the Fans
When comparing the Uthfy 30" 9600 CFM Outdoor Pedestal Fan and the VEVOR Industrial Pedestal Fan, it's clear that both are designed for effective cooling but cater to different needs. The Uthfy fan is priced at $219.99, while the VEVOR fan is significantly cheaper at $68.99, making it about 69% less expensive. However, the features and performance levels of these fans vary considerably, which is essential to consider when deciding between them.
Design and Build Quality
The Uthfy fan stands out with its heavy-duty metal construction, crafted from steel housing and reinforced aluminum blades. This robust design ensures durability even in demanding environments like warehouses and gyms. The widened anti-tip base adds stability on uneven surfaces, reducing the risk of wobbling during high-speed operation. On the other hand, the VEVOR fan features a premium dual-ball bearing motor and is designed for easy installation with durable components. While both fans are built for industrial use, the Uthfy's materials suggest a higher resilience to wear and tear, making it potentially more suitable for heavy-duty applications.
Airflow and Speed Settings
The Uthfy fan boasts a remarkable maximum airflow of 9600 CFM, which is significantly higher than the VEVOR fan's 4200 CFM. This difference indicates that the Uthfy fan can cool larger spaces more effectively, making it ideal for expansive areas like warehouses and gyms. Both fans offer three adjustable speed settings, but the Uthfy's high velocity allows it to generate stronger airflow, making it better suited for tasks that require intense cooling. Additionally, the Uthfy fan operates at a rotation speed of 1050 RPM, enhancing its cooling capabilities further.
Oscillation and Height Adjustment
In terms of oscillation, the Uthfy fan features a 120° wide-angle oscillation, while the VEVOR fan provides a 90° automatic oscillation. This means the Uthfy fan can cover a broader area, which is beneficial for larger spaces. Height adjustment is another area where both fans compete. The Uthfy fan can be adjusted from 47.24" to 59.06", while the VEVOR fan offers a height range from 43.1" to 53.7". Although both provide flexibility, the Uthfy fan has a slightly greater height adjustment range, allowing for more customization based on user needs.
Noise Levels and Efficiency
The Uthfy fan is designed with energy-smart technology that reduces power consumption by 40% while delivering stronger airflow compared to conventional models. It maintains lower noise levels, making it suitable for environments where quiet operation is essential. In contrast, the VEVOR fan does not specify noise levels but emphasizes its efficient airflow output. While both fans offer effective cooling, the Uthfy's focus on quiet efficiency may make it a better choice for indoor settings where noise could be disruptive.
Safety Features
Safety is a critical consideration for any electric fan, especially in industrial settings. The Uthfy fan features a tightly woven grille that protects users' hands and an ETL certification, ensuring it meets safety standards. The VEVOR fan includes a thermal protection mode that automatically shuts off the motor in the event of overheating. Both fans prioritize user safety, but the Uthfy fan's ETL certification may provide an added layer of assurance regarding its safety and reliability.
Price Comparison
The price difference between the two fans is significant, with the Uthfy fan at $219.99 and the VEVOR fan at $68.99. This makes the VEVOR fan about 69% cheaper than the Uthfy model. However, one must consider whether the lower price comes at the expense of performance and durability. The Uthfy fan's high airflow, robust construction, and additional features may justify its higher price for those who need a fan for intensive use. Conversely, the VEVOR fan provides a budget-friendly option for consumers who require decent airflow without needing top-tier performance.
